阅读量:2
银河麒麟高级服务器操作系统V10SP2(X86)kylin-kms-activation.service服务报错问题
问题描述:系统默认每过30s重启一次kylin-kms-activation.service服务,服务无法正常加载就会报错,message日志里面每过30s左右就会刷新一次。
localhost systemd[1]: Stopped run kylin_kms_daemon at boot time. localhost systemd[1]: kylin-kms-activation.service: Start request repeated too quickly. localhost systemd[1]: kylin-kms-activation.service: Failed with result 'exit-code'.
一 系统环境
1.1 服务端/客户端系统版本
[root@localhost ~]# nkvers ##############Ky1in Linux Version################# Release: Kylin Linux Advanced Server release V10 (Sword) Kernel: 4.19.90-24.4.v2101.ky10.x86_64 Build: Kylin Linux Advanced Server release V10(SP2) /(sword)-x86_64-Build09/20210524| #################################################
二 解决方法
2.1 修改kylin-kms-activation.service服务文件
[Unit]字段尾行添加两行参数:
StartLimitInterval=200
StartLimitBurst=1
具体参数解释为:允许最多1次重试,间隔200s
修改完毕之后的配置文件如下 [root@localhost ~]# cat /usr/lib/systemd/system/kylin-kms-activation.service # kylin-activation-check # # This unit run kyli_kms_daemon [Unit] Description=run kylin_kms_daemon at boot time Requires=basic.target StartLimitIntervalSec=0 StartLimitInterval=200 StartLimitBurst=1 [Service] Type=simple ExecStart=/usr/bin/kylin_kms_daemon Restart=always RestartSec=30 [Install] WantedBy=multi-user.target
2.2 重载配置,重启服务
systemctl daemon-reload systemctl restart kylin-kms-activation.service